“…Establishing performance targets as well as efficiency measurement using the DEA method on a set of repair shipyards engaged in ferry fleet repair was introduced by Mayo et al [11]. The DEA methodology was used by Rabar et al [12] on a quantitative data set for the dry-docking efficiency assessment. The results pointed to benchmarks for the dry-docking performance and the guidelines to future dry-docking improvements on the researched data set.…”
